Wikipedia article




"'All Night Long'" is the third single from rapper Common's 1997 album 'One Day It'll All Make Sense'. It features vocals from Erykah Badu and production from The Roots, and contains re-sung elements from "Don't Stop the Music" by Yarbrough and Peoples. The Brand New Heavies remixed it for the single's b-side and 'The 24 Hour Woman' soundtrack.
